HOUSE BILL 78

File Code: Criminal Law - Substantive Crimes

Sponsored By:
Chair, Judiciary Committee (By Request - Departmental - Public Safety and Correctional Services)

Entitled:
Criminal Law - Contraband - Telecommunication Devices - Penalties


Synopsis:

Making a felony specified offenses related to possessing, delivering, concealing, or receiving a telecommunication device in a place of confinement; and increasing maximum penalties to imprisonment not exceeding 5 years and a fine not exceeding $3,000 or both.
